Workflow enhancement:


The docks have the ability to have an icon that launches something to also be the placeholder for a subdock.
I use this on a regular base, for example: I have 5 web browsers on my sistem, 1 that I use on a regular base (with more than 100 tabs open in it) and the others that I use for other purposes when you want a fast browser and do not need 100 tabs open ( like searching something quick, banking, etc). My main broser shortcut icon is also the placeholder for the subdock containing the other browsers. I have a similar setup for media players and for design apps.

My request: as it is right now, to open such a subdock you have to hunt the little right arrow and wait, same if you want to drop something on the subdock. Would it be feasible to add an modifier key (like shift, ctrl, etc) that when held down, would open the said subdock when you mouse over the placeholder icon ( same as for "normal" subdocks)? That would make things much faster. A toggle in the interface for that would make easy to take this setting on/off as desired.

Workflow enhancement, second thought.

In the present, if you drag a png file over a shortcut on any dock, you can replace the default icon.
Here is my thought: if you want to actualy open or copy that file by drag and drop, you have to press an modifier key (shift, alt, ctrl). But usualy this is what you whant to do. How often do you change the shortcuts icons? After the initial setup, not verry often. I think it would be more practical to be the other way around, meaning that the normal drag and drop action should be open/copy, and if you want to change de shortcut icon, then you could do that by pressing alt modifier key.

Jorge, since you where 10 steps ahead of me in my previous sujestion (asked for a simple clock, got reminders and a lot more :D ) I thought to give you another idea...

Wile I was running through the settings I noticed an option called "Activate with screen edge swipe instead of edge bump". In the config for the swipe you have the option to set how fast the mouse must swipe the screen to activate the dock.

That made me thinking if the speed requirement could be also set to work vertical.

When I want to activate the dock I tent to "throw" the mouse to the screen edge, wile when I want to press a button, move a windows or whatever, I move the pointer more carefully/slower.

I think that if this can be implemented it could greatly reduce accidental activations, not only for me but for a lot of people.
